Output 59076cc03321a773d14eca2bfac5faca2431639c4e22aa8c98239a4a9712991b:1

value
89005500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2322066644f46709c28ca158c7ad9dcafd80ec14 OP_EQUALVERIFY OP_CHECKSIG
address
LNRig2ReXhLeRgS7EgzQ9b9MfhfMMVwURd
transaction
59076cc03321a773d14eca2bfac5faca2431639c4e22aa8c98239a4a9712991b
spent
true